Region of Västra Götaland Brussels Office

Region of Västra Götaland is represented with a permanent office in Brussels. The office's mission is to contribute with an EU perspective to achieve the goals of the region’s main priority areas.
We do so by monitoring policy developments, participating in policy processes, engaging in strategic advocacy work, and building strong connections in Brussels through the networks the Region of Västra Götaland are represented in. We also provide administrative support to politicians and civil servants on site in Brussels.
The Brussels office represents and promotes the region through dialogue with EU institutions, collaboration activities and representing the regional interest in Brussels. The Brussels office is active in the following areas:
- Cohesion Policy
- Digitalisation and AI
- Enterprise and Industry
- Environment and circular economy
- Health and care, including life science
- Research and Innovation
- Sustainable Transport and Infrastructure
Important networks for the Brussels office are:
- AER, Assemble of European Regions
- CPMR, Conference of Peripheral Maritime Regions
- EARLALL, European Association of regional and Local Authorities for Lifelong Learning
- ERRIN European Regions Research and Innovation Network
- SveReg, Informal network of Swedish Regional Representations Offices in Brussels
The region’s main priority areas are outlined in the Regional Development Strategy for 2021–2030, the Strategy for the Transformation of Healthcare in the Region of Västra Götaland 2023–2027, the Public Transport Provision Programme for 2021–2025, and the Cultural Strategy and Cultural Plan for 2024–2027.
